Aelia Pulcheria (sister of Theodosius II) AR Siliqua. Constantinople, AD 420-429. AEL PVLCHERIA AVG, pearl-diademed and draped bust to right / Cross within wreath, jewel at apex; CONS* in exergue. RIC X 383; RSC 10a. 2.04g, 18mm, 12h.
Extremely Fine; flan crack at 5h, attractive portrait and old cabinet tone. Very Rare.
From the David Miller Collection, collector's ticket included.
